Loading...
 

Director, Actuary - Financial Development

Date: Jan 14, 2022

Location: Charlotte, US

Company: SCOR

     AMERICAS     

Charlotte United States (US) 

|

Director, Actuary - Financial Development 

Permanent 

Actuarial 

 

 

          About SCOR         

SCOR, the 4th largest reinsurer in the world, provides insurance companies with a diversified and innovative range of solutions and services to control and manage risk. Using its experience and expertise, “The Art & Science of Risk”, SCOR provides cutting-edge financial solutions, analytics tools and services in all areas related to risk – in Life & Health insurance as well as in P&C insurance. Our specialist teams operate in over 120 countries, developing value added and innovative products and services and making long-term commitments to their clients, namely insurers and large corporations.
SCOR's aim, as an independent global reinsurance company, is to develop its Life and P&C business lines, to provide its clients with a broad range of innovative reinsurance solutions and to pursue an underwriting policy founded on profitability, supported by effective risk management and a prudent investment policy, in order to offer its clients an optimum level of security, to create value for its shareholders, and to contribute to the welfare and resilience of Society by helping to protect insureds against the risks they face.

 

Job Summary

The Corporate Actuarial team is seeking a transformative leader with deep modeling experience to lead the modeling project team and to spearhead the modernization of SCOR US’s actuarial modeling & reporting processes. This individual will be leading key modeling initiatives and play a critical role in driving the success of modeling SCOR US’s life business.

 

-Key duties and responsibilities

  • Lead in project planning, direct the technical delivery of actuarial projects, and ensure the integrity of the financial results via appropriate controls and review protocols
  • Support the explanation of financial results and business impacts to senior leadership
  • Collaborate with the governance team in reviewing the business results and complete governance documentation for the actuarial projects and modeling changes 
  • Develop and mentor direct reports, provide guidance regarding their development, share knowledge and insights
  • Collaborate with inforce optimization teams and support the valuation for management action on SCOR US’s life business
  • Act as a true business partner with the various stakeholders of the actuarial modeling process, both within Corporate Actuarial as well as the broader company
  • Serve as an ambassador for the Corporate Actuarial department across the organization, providing insight and value derived from a detailed understanding of our models and the underlying business
  • Ability to balance the need for continuous improvement with the rigor and controls required of a valuation function responsible for producing key inputs to the financial statements
  • Writing up of governance documentations and delivering results through the governance process.
  • Ensure that appropriate and auditable controls, reconciliations and documentation are maintained with respect to valuation, economic reporting and modeling.
  • Mentor and coach associates to provide knowledge and growth opportunities.
  • Occasional support for the quarterly production work where needed.

 

 

-Required experience & education

  • Must have 5+ years’ FSA designation
  • ​​​​​​​Must have 5+ years’ modeling experience with Prophet
  • Must have 10+ years’ experience with financial valuation and modeling
  • 10+ years of experience in actuarial modeling and/or leading modeling project
  • Deep expertise with actuarial modeling software, including Prophet
  • Experience with workflow tools like Alteryx, or scripting language like Python a plus
  • Proven leadership skills and ability to make strategic decisions
  • Significant experience in IFRS or SII reporting standards, preferably for traditional life type products
  • Experience managing projects and effectively representing department at various meetings
  • Experience mentoring and developing team members
  • Strong organizational & planning skills with ability to meet multiple competing deliverables
  • Demonstrated ability to understand broader picture and impact of decisions
  • Demonstrated ability to identify and implement departmental processes and controls and ensure appropriately documented
  • Technically astute within the actuarial discipline and industry software applications
  • Able to communicate with the CFO and CEO on broad business issues and how the interaction of those business processes and decisions affect our business plan
  • Strong interpersonal and communication skills, including verbal, written and relationship building
  • The ability to build & maintain relationships with colleagues throughout SCOR
  • Rapid and consistent increase in responsibilities within an organization, preferred
  • Bachelor’s Degree in Actuarial Science, Mathematics, Statistics, Economics or related field with demonstrated record of academic excellence

  • FSA (or equivalent) designation from the Society of Actuaries

     


Nearest Major Market: Lansing